The AV Sound Rider is the single technical specification bridging the conference interpreting agency and the on-site sound crew. Provide this template to the lead audio engineer at least 7 days before load-in.
Standard Channel Frequency Matrix (863-865 MHz Band)
| CH | Booth | Language Output | Carrier Frequency | Console Source | Relay Designation |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 01 | - | Floor Audio (English) | Direct XLR Line | Podium Mic / Aux 1 Out | Direct Floor Source |
| 02 | B01 | English → Spanish | 863.125 MHz | Console 01 Direct Out | Master Pivot Feed |
| 03 | B02 | English → French | 863.375 MHz | Console 02 Direct Out | Direct from CH 01 Floor |
| 04 | B03 | English → German | 863.625 MHz | Console 03 Direct Out | Direct from CH 01 Floor |
| 05 | B04 | Spanish → Arabic | 864.125 MHz | Console 04 Direct Out | Relay from CH 02 |
Critical AV Engineering Checklist
- Dedicated Board Feed: Interpreter consoles must receive an uncompressed line-level AUX feed from the mixing board. Never use ambient room microphones.
- ISO 20109 Limiting: Verify that inline peak limiters are active on all console monitor outputs to cap transient spikes at 85 dBA.
- Relay Aux Bus Patching: Confirm that Channel 02 (Spanish Master Pivot) is patched to the AUX IN port on Console 04 (Arabic Booth).
- Transmitter Positioning: Position UHF/IR transmitter radiators with unobstructed line-of-sight to delegate seating areas.
